Contains over one million art images in the arts, architecture, humanities, and social sciences, intended for non-profit, scholarly or educational use. Institutions, organizations, and individuals from around the world have contributed collections to this searchable digital library. Tools are also provided to create presentations using ARTStor images combined with images from users personal collections.
Search for over 400,000 images of works of art owned by the world famous Metropolitan Museum of Art. There are several ways to browse this collection using artist name, culture, object type, material, location, or date. Begin your search using the search box or the visual clues.
Select from 45,000+ images of modern art using this database from the premier modern art museum in the US. Included are etchings, drawings, paintings, sculpture, and more. This web site provides basic and advanced search options.
Searchable collection of over one million digital images representing a cross-section of still pictures held by the Prints & Photographs Division and, in some cases, other units of the Library of Congress. The Library of Congress offers broad public access to these materials as a contribution to education and scholarship. Search options include basic, advanced, subject, and format.
Records over 23,000 Christian art works in worldwide collections from early apostolic times until the sixteenth century. Records include subject and stylistic descriptors, school, object type, bibliographies and picture references, cross references, locations, and digital images, when available.(May not work from off campus.)

The Instructional Image Catalog is a digital library of art images licensed to University Libraries. Use the Instructional Image Catalog to locate art images for instruction and research. Search for images by creator, title, keyword, date, medium, culture, stylistic period, subject, and more. Search results display a thumbnail image and brief descriptive text. To learn more about an image, double-click the thumbnail; a larger image is then displayed with the catalog record appearing on the left. Instructional Image Catalog uses the LUNA Insight image database system and incorporates image group saving, presentation, and export features. All images are copyrighted and licensed to University Libraries for classroom, private study, and research use by members of the WMU community. BroncoNetID required for login.
Contains photographs reflecting the people, industries, built environment, and commercial activities of the Kalamazoo area in the mid 20th century. The 27,000 item negative collection is a unique individual's view of a "typical" mid-western community. Actual photographic negatives are held in the Regional History Center, WMU Archives.
Comprised images from four books housed in the Special Collections and Rare Books Room of Waldo Library. Each book illustrates aspects of dress from the mid-18th century to the mid-19th century including fabrics, trousseau, hand-colored fashion plates, drawings of clothing of peoples of Persia, and a pattern diagram.
